THOMPSON HOSPITALITY BRINGS TWO CONCEPTS TO FORT LAUDERDALE–

BIG BUNS DAMN GOOD BURGERS & MATCHBOX OPENING FEBRUARY 2022

Thompson Hospitality, one of the largest retail food service management companies in the country, is pleased to announce the addition of two huge concepts to their portfolio in Florida — Big Buns Damn Good Burgers and Matchbox. Projected to open February 2022, Matchbox — with a current location in Sunrise, Florida — will expand in Broward County along with Big Buns, which will now call South Florida home for the first time. Located alongside one another in the bustling Las Olas area, Fort Lauderdale’s premier hub for socializing, dining, and entertainment on the New River, these concepts will boast some of the best waterfront views the city has to offer.

Big Buns Damn Good Burgers’ name does not lie. It all started with a road trip while traveling cross-country in 2002. Founder Craig Carey couldn’t help but notice that every town he visited had a “Best Burger” and it made him curious as to why there were no restaurants that served more than one style burger. This simple question became the start of his journey. This fine-casual spot strives to serve the world’s most delicious and innovative burgers while sharing the feel of a backyard party with their guests; ‘Damn Good Experience’ is the brand’s mission. “We do this by showing love and compassion in all our actions, operating our business with integrity, and putting delicious smiles on our customer’s faces,” says Carey.

In 2007, Big Buns opened their first location in Arlington, Virginia and has been expanding ever since. Beyond serving your classic burger, Big Buns offers never-before-seen burgers such as Frickin Good Chicken, prepared with fried chicken, avocado, shredded lettuce, dill pickles, and topped with buttermilk herb ranch; Hot & Hef, with angus beef, pepper jack cheese, avocado, grilled habanero, serrano house pico de gallo, and sriracha aioli; and Peppercorn Steakhouse, with angus beef, gruyère, fried onion straws, sautéed mushrooms, lettuce, tomato, tellicherry, and peppercorn mayo. The menu will also serve a variety of bowls, sides and over-the-top shakes including Redonculous Reese’s Shake and The Unicorn Shake (a hand-spun strawberry shake with rainbow sprinkles, sour patch twists and ginormous marshmallows). The restaurant will offer 40 indoor and 75 outdoor seats overlooking the popular Las Olas Boulevard.

Shortly following the Big Buns opening, Matchbox will open its doors as an intimate neighborhood dining destination. In July 2003, Matchbox opened its first location in Washington DC and quickly became known for wood-fired pizzas, mini burgers, fresh salads and chef-inspired entrées, like Miso salmon and chimichurri steak frites. Matchbox is growing rapidly with multiple restaurants in DC, Virginia, Maryland, and in Sunrise at the Sawgrass Mills Mall — which opened in 2017. Diners can expect elevated American-bistro fare crafted from high quality ingredients. Matchbox has been successful over the years by staying true to the concept’s original beliefs, continuing to be inspired by creating friendly, high-energy gathering places with delicious food and drinks. “Guests will enjoy more than mini burgers, blazing hot pizzas, chef-crafted dishes, and delicious cocktails,'' says Brand Manager Michelle Nguyen. "At Matchbox, memories are made." This 3,757-square-foot space will feature seating for 214, including an expansive patio. Both concepts share the same goal of bringing people together, spreading positivity, happy experiences and unforgettable food.

Warren Thompson, President and Chairman of Thompson Hospitality, started the company in 1992. The company is built on values gained from 30-years of client, customer and community relationships. Veterans in the hospitality industry, the company currently owns and operates over two dozen restaurants with plans to open 17 more during 2022.

Matchbox and Big Buns are slated to open February 2022 at 301 SW 1st Avenue, South Tower in Las Olas, Fort Lauderdale. Big Buns will be open Sunday - Wednesday; 11AM - 10PM, Thursday – Saturday; 11AM - 11PM. Matchbox will initially be open Monday – Thursday; 3PM - 10PM, Friday; 3PM - 11PM, Saturday – Sunday; 10AM - 3PM for brunch and offer dinner service from 3PM until close. About Thompson Hospitality

Thompson Hospitality is one of the largest foodservice, restaurant, and facilities management companies in the country. Having expanded throughout 48 states and six different countries, the company has catered to client, customer, and community relationships for three decades. Warren Thompson, President, and Chairman of Thompson Hospitality, started the company in 1992 after earning a Bachelor of Arts degree in Managerial Economics from Hampden-Sydney College and holds an MBA from Darden Graduate School of Business Administration. He is a proud member of Sigma Pi Phi Fraternity, also known as the Boulé. Thompson Hospitality owns and operates several beloved restaurants including Matchbox, Big Buns Damn Good Burgers, YOT Bar & Kitchen, The Rub Chicken & Beer, Hen Quarter, The Delegate, Makers Union, Austin Grill, Milk & Honey, and The Ridley.
